在金融市场中,数据的分析和预测是投资者和分析师们不断追求的目标。数论,作为数学的一个分支,提供了一套独特的工具和方法,帮助我们从数学的角度来解读股市波动和制定投资策略。本文将带您走进数论的世界,一探究竟。
数论基础:质数与同余
数论中的质数是构成金融市场波动的基础。质数是只能被1和它本身整除的自然数,如2、3、5、7等。在金融市场中,质数可以用来分析市场的波动性和风险。
同余是数论中的另一个重要概念。它指的是两个整数除以同一个正整数后,余数相等。例如,7除以3的余数是1,而10除以3的余数也是1,因此7和10关于3是同余的。在金融市场中,同余可以用来预测市场趋势。
数学公式与股市波动
1. 离散对数
离散对数是数论中的一个重要工具,它可以帮助我们分析股票价格的变化。假设我们有一组股票价格序列,我们可以使用离散对数来计算价格的变化率。
import math
# 假设股票价格序列
prices = [100, 102, 105, 107, 110]
# 计算离散对数
log_returns = [math.log(prices[i] / prices[i-1]) for i in range(1, len(prices))]
通过计算离散对数,我们可以分析股票价格的波动情况。
2. 质数分布与市场风险
质数分布与市场风险有着密切的联系。在金融市场中,我们可以通过分析质数分布来预测市场风险。
import sympy
# 生成一系列质数
primes = list(sympy.primerange(1, 100))
# 分析质数分布
risk_levels = [len(primes) / 100 for _ in range(100)]
通过分析质数分布,我们可以得出市场风险的变化趋势。
投资策略
1. 基于数论的量化交易策略
基于数论的量化交易策略是一种利用数学模型来预测市场走势并制定交易策略的方法。以下是一个简单的基于数论的量化交易策略:
- 当市场波动率上升时,买入波动率较低的股票。
- 当市场波动率下降时,买入波动率较高的股票。
2. 风险管理
在金融市场中,风险管理至关重要。数论中的同余可以帮助我们进行风险管理。
- 当市场波动率上升时,我们可以通过计算同余来预测市场趋势,并调整投资组合。
- 当市场波动率下降时,我们可以利用同余来寻找投资机会。
总结
数论在金融市场中的应用非常广泛,它可以帮助我们从数学的角度来解读股市波动和制定投资策略。通过掌握数论的基本概念和数学公式,我们可以更好地理解金融市场,提高投资收益。在未来的金融市场中,数论将发挥越来越重要的作用。
